Travel Escape
shares her experience of using travel as a subconscious escape from life's challenges. She describes how she postponed addressing her problems, believing a trip would magically resolve them, only to find that issues persist regardless of location 1. Emma likens unresolved problems to a heavy backpack, emphasizing the importance of confronting issues to lighten one's load and foster personal growth 2.
It's almost like carrying a backpack all the time, 24/7 carrying a backpack. And this backpack just holds unresolved problems.

This realization has made her more aware of the need to face problems head-on, preventing subconscious avoidance in the future.
Distractions
Emma explores how distractions, such as social activities and entertainment, can mask unresolved issues. She notes that while these activities can be positive, they often serve as a means to avoid confronting problems 3. Emma admits to using social interactions as a temporary escape, highlighting the fine line between healthy and unhealthy distractions 4.
We may pick up a social life in a way that we never have before... because being around other people is distracting.

Recognizing this pattern, she stresses the importance of distinguishing between genuine enjoyment and avoidance tactics.
